TechFlow News: On February 5, according to The Block, the U.S.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) has formally withdrawn its 2024 proposed “event contract” rule, which would have banned political prediction market contracts. CFTC Chairman Michael S. Selig characterized the prior proposal as “excessive policy intervention” and announced that the Commission will develop a new framework to support “legitimate innovation.”
